- Ithaca, New York, United States
The Green Resource Hub is a local not-for-profit organization founded in 2006 and located in Ithaca, NY, with the vision of being a vibrant and resilient regional economy that serves a healthy, happy, and self-reliant community.
Facebook Widget
Apache
Facebook Login (Connect)
Flickr Badge
Google Analytics